Ten-year-old wins Minnis Photo Competition

Ten-year-old wins Minnis Photo Competition

A ten-year-old schoolgirl has been announced as the first winner of a monthly photo competition launched by a bar and restaurant in Kent.

Katie Winkworth, from Monkton near Ramsgate, won the monthly photo competition, run by The Minnis Bar and Restaurant and scooped a three-course meal for two people with her picture of her sister appearing to have the 12th-century towers of the Reculver’s Roman 'Saxon Shore' fort underfoot.

The restaurant, which overlooks Minnis Bay in Birchington, Kent is running the free competition to encourage visitors to the area and have announced that it will run until the end of September, with winners receiving a free meal for two people.

Leading entries are displayed on The Minnis’ website and an overall winner will be announced in October and will receive a meal for four and an complimentary overnight stay at the Walpole Bay Hotel in Cliftonville.

The Minnis’ chef patron Jason Freedman, said: “The standard of entries is incredibly high, but we chose Kate’s ‘Stepping on Reculver Towers’ because of her appreciation of perspective and the contrast of dark and light."

The beachfront Minnis Bar and Restaurant began life as a beachside cafe in 1934 and overlooks the golden sands of Minnis Bay in Birchington, with coastal views towards the ruins of the Roman fort at Reculver.
